Joseph Goebbels on the Power of the Press – The Quote Explaining Media Control

„Imagine the press as a great keyboard on which the government can play.“

Joseph GoebbelsDiscover how Joseph Goebbels viewed the press as a government tool and understood the power of media.
Previous Previous Previous Next Next Next

Joseph Goebbels was a German politician and Minister of Propaganda in the Third Reich, known for his masterful manipulation of media and public opinion during the Nazi era.

This quote illustrates the power of the press as a tool for the government to deliberately shape public opinion.

Paul Joseph Goebbels (October 29, 1897 – May 1, 1945) was a German politician and Reich Minister of Public Enlightenment and Propaganda in Nazi Germany. He was one of Adolf Hitler's closest associates and was responsible for propaganda strategies that maintained the Nazi regime's power and manipulated public opinion. Goebbels played a central role in spreading the regime's ideology and mobilizing the population for war and the Holocaust.
